What is the difference between a virtual try-on and virtual fitting room?

Footwear

Virtual try-ons and fitting rooms are different tools that help in the same things: to optimize sales and decrease return rate. Virtual try-on is a tool for retailers that allows users to make sure they buy footwear that is their size and looks good on their feet. Virtual fitting room is a tool for fashion manufacturers who sell apparel, to make sure that their consumers buy clothes that fit their silhouette.

In order to implement a virtual try-on one needs to scan shoes. The process takes about 1 hour with sneakers and several hours with shoes that have more details.
